Documentation ¶
Index ¶
- type StsServerImpl
- func (s *StsServerImpl) AppendAuth(ctx context.Context, req *sts.AppendAuthReq) (resp *sts.AppendAuthResp, err error)
- func (s *StsServerImpl) CheckEmail(ctx context.Context, req *sts.CheckEmailReq) (res *sts.CheckEmailResp, err error)
- func (s *StsServerImpl) CreateAuth(ctx context.Context, req *sts.CreateAuthReq) (res *sts.CreateAuthResp, err error)
- func (s *StsServerImpl) DeleteObject(ctx context.Context, req *sts.DeleteObjectReq) (res *sts.DeleteObjectResp, err error)
- func (s *StsServerImpl) GenCosSts(ctx context.Context, req *sts.GenCosStsReq) (res *sts.GenCosStsResp, err error)
- func (s *StsServerImpl) GenSignedUrl(ctx context.Context, req *sts.GenSignedUrlReq) (res *sts.GenSignedUrlResp, err error)
- func (s *StsServerImpl) Login(ctx context.Context, req *sts.LoginReq) (resp *sts.LoginResp, err error)
- func (s *StsServerImpl) SendEmail(ctx context.Context, req *sts.SendEmailReq) (res *sts.SendEmailResp, err error)
- func (s *StsServerImpl) SetPassword(ctx context.Context, req *sts.SetPasswordReq) (res *sts.SetPasswordResp, err error)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type StsServerImpl ¶
type StsServerImpl struct { *config.Config AuthService service.AuthService CosService service.CosService }
func (*StsServerImpl) AppendAuth ¶
func (s *StsServerImpl) AppendAuth(ctx context.Context, req *sts.AppendAuthReq) (resp *sts.AppendAuthResp, err error)
func (*StsServerImpl) CheckEmail ¶
func (s *StsServerImpl) CheckEmail(ctx context.Context, req *sts.CheckEmailReq) (res *sts.CheckEmailResp, err error)
func (*StsServerImpl) CreateAuth ¶
func (s *StsServerImpl) CreateAuth(ctx context.Context, req *sts.CreateAuthReq) (res *sts.CreateAuthResp, err error)
func (*StsServerImpl) DeleteObject ¶
func (s *StsServerImpl) DeleteObject(ctx context.Context, req *sts.DeleteObjectReq) (res *sts.DeleteObjectResp, err error)
func (*StsServerImpl) GenCosSts ¶
func (s *StsServerImpl) GenCosSts(ctx context.Context, req *sts.GenCosStsReq) (res *sts.GenCosStsResp, err error)
func (*StsServerImpl) GenSignedUrl ¶
func (s *StsServerImpl) GenSignedUrl(ctx context.Context, req *sts.GenSignedUrlReq) (res *sts.GenSignedUrlResp, err error)
func (*StsServerImpl) SendEmail ¶
func (s *StsServerImpl) SendEmail(ctx context.Context, req *sts.SendEmailReq) (res *sts.SendEmailResp, err error)
func (*StsServerImpl) SetPassword ¶
func (s *StsServerImpl) SetPassword(ctx context.Context, req *sts.SetPasswordReq) (res *sts.SetPasswordResp, err error)
Click to show internal directories.
Click to hide internal directories.